About

<Of Draco Dusk> is a guild focused on developing spiral knights into proper players. This includes preparing knights for end-game missions, teaching the tricks of the game, obtaining a wealth of knowledge, and fostering a positive attitude. Any Tier is welcome.


We like being in our dragon suits. :)


Rules

Be polite, be nice, no begging, and have fun.
